As long as the oil has been done regularly, timing chain shouldn't be a huge issue, but worth looking into.
Like the other comment said, headlight assemblies should be replaced if you notice any moisture buildup inside of them.
The infotainment screen is probably going to crap out on you so plan to replace that if the previous owner didn't.
The wheel bearings in the front are kinda junk so plan to replace the wheel hubs at some point too if you hear any grinding noises when turning.
All in all, not a terrible deal if it's in good condition as the description says, but plan for a bit of maintenance at some point. Just remember, it's still a 10 year old American car, so make sure you get it inspected.
Also it doesn't have *all* the options since it's missing the front fog lights

Performance Cadillac cars from the early 2000's onward have a V added to the end of their name like the CTS-V or new Escalade-V.
